INGREDIENTS
6 ounces egg noodles 2 tablespoons butter 1 (10 3/4 ounce) can condensed cream of mushroom soup, undiluted 1?2 - 1 teaspoon garlic powder (or to taste, I use 1 teaspoon) 3 -4 tablespoons grated parmesan cheese (optional) 3?4 cup milk (or can use half-and-half cream) 1?2 cup sour cream (can increase to to 3/4 cup) 1?4 - 1?2 teaspoon seasoning salt (or to taste, or use white salt) 1?2 teaspoon fresh ground black pepper (or to taste) 1 small onion, finely chopped (can use 2 green onions) 1?4 cup pimiento, chopped 1 small green bell pepper, finely chopped 1 large celery rib, diced 1 (6 1/2 ounce) can tuna, drained and flaked (can add another 3 ounces for a more meatier casserole if desired, or use cooked chicken or turkey) 12 -15 butter flavored crackers, broken in pieces (such as Ritz Crackers)

DIRECTIONS
Preheat oven to 375 degrees F. Grease a 2-quart casserole dish. Cook the egg noodles in boiling salted water; drain then toss with 2 tablespoons butter. In a large saucepan, mix the undiluted mushroom soup, garlic powder, Parmesan cheese (if using) milk or half and half, sour cream, salt, pepper, chopped onion, pimiento, bell pepper and celery; cook over low heat, stirring frequently for 15 minutes. Add in the tuna or chicken; mix to combine. Combine the mixture with the cooked egg noodles. Transfer to prepared greased baking dish. Sprinkle top with the broken Ritz crackers. Bake for about 25 minutes.
